Halo Security Application Scanning
Startups and mid-market teams running lean AppSec programs should start here if you need DAST without the operational overhead. Halo Security Application Scanning detects OWASP Top 10 and SANS CWE Top 25 vulnerabilities in production-safe conditions, agentless, with scheduled scanning and real-time alerts that route to Slack or email; it covers the detection half of the NIST CSF 2.0 picture thoroughly but doesn't touch remediation workflows or threat intelligence integration. Skip this if you're already running a mature AppSec pipeline with tight CI/CD integration requirements or need SAST coverage alongside dynamic testing.
SMB and mid-market teams with web applications but no dedicated AppSec staff should start with SaltyCloud Dorkbot; it catches SQLi and XSS without requiring security expertise to operate or interpret results. The fully hosted service eliminates infrastructure overhead, and automatic false positive reduction means your team actually remediates instead of triaging noise. Skip this if you need DAST integrated with SAST or runtime protection; Dorkbot is deliberately scanning-only, which is both its strength and its boundary.

Both tools share capabilities in sql injection detection, cross-site scripting (xss) detection. Halo Security Application Scanning differentiates with OWASP Top 10 vulnerability detection,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) detection, SANS CWE TOP 25 detection. SaltyCloud Dorkbot differentiates with Automated vulnerability scanning, Operating system injection detection, Remote and local file inclusion detection.
